yeah the rack takes returns from the full line store and will discount them from time to time. I've worked at the rack since may.. Like i remember one time in the summer this girl returned some flyknits she bought from full line and we marked em down to like $50. with those apc's good chance they were returns and just thrown into clearance or it could be from NQC (Nordstrom quality control) where Nordstrom takes their returns, fixes em up to sellable conditions, then sells em at the rack. hope this helps.

The BOM006 is finally back in stock! After some big delays due to a shortage of kangaroo leather, and then taking care of pre-orders, our 6th collaboration with Momotaro is at long last available for purchase online. This collaboration features Momotaro's incredible Grand Indigo fabric which has a deep blue, pure indigo warp and a sulphur dyed weft. The "Stealth Warrior" features small strips of kangaroo leather sewn into the right back pocket in the shape of Momotaro's iconic battle stripes. As the denim is worn the stripes will fade into the pocket. We've already seen pictures of some amazingly faded pairs from the first production.

Custom copper buttons, copper rivets, and chambray pocket bag

I never follow the typical and size down. I actually am a 30 and buy a 31 sometimes with raw denim because I like tapered fits but not super tight thighs or skinny legs. Find whatever fit you like the most and have to do the least to ( I always have to hem because most inseams are 34-45 and I'm not that tall/don't cuff the bottom). Then check size charts and just buy whatever size has closest to the measurements you find comfortable.

If the waist is bothering you check if 1 size up has all the same thigh/knee/leg opening measurements. If it's a tiny difference maybe it's worth it to you for the waist comfort.
